Transaction d416f136a6f5a63f2b77fb9424fe38af7e01fd00341dc89cc934355e47e95d31

1 Input
1 Outputs
  • d416f136a6f5a63f2b77fb9424fe38af7e01fd00341dc89cc934355e47e95d31:0
  • value  498787715
    address  389T3WDhNv1Xv8c5RJZmR4YDcaGGVFs9Wb